Solutions
that make a difference
When it comes to software development, we know what it means to develop and maintain a 24/7 system. Our team of software developers always look for the most efficient way to finalize the product.
Collaborations with clients on various projects from all over the world ensures the agility, professionalism and creativity of our team.
Microscopic view of your product
Quality assurance is an important piece of the puzzle during any product development. Experienced teams know that QA brings unique value to finalizing the product and ensure functionalities.
Detailed software inspection, hardware functionalities and continued validation of requirements brings assurance. Overcoming bugs and issues before they become a risk enables rapid development progress, the stability of your product, and the first-class user experience.